Commercial Aircraft Aftermarket Parts Market Analysis

The commercial aircraft aftermarket parts market is expected to witness a CAGR of over 4% during the forecast period.

  • Due to the COVID-19 pandemic, several airlines were forced to retire their aircraft earlier to reduce operating costs. This allowed a higher availability of rotatable and used serviceable material (USM) parts in the inventory, which re-entered the market supply chain through parts manufacturer approval (PMA) holders and unified-management -system USM providers.
  • The growth in the commercial aircraft fleet and the need for timely maintenance, repair, and overhaul (MRO) services to maintain the airworthiness of the aircraft and ensure optimum performance is expected to bolster the market prospects during the forecast period. The competition in the market is also expected to grow as the OEMs are actively participating in the market and have the advantage of maintaining an inventory of parts by buying back retired aircraft from airlines and using those as the source of parts for other active aircraft.
  • For instance, the Boeing Company entered the USM market in 2019 to offer its customers parts at lower prices while maintaining a constant supply chain for aircraft manufactured by Boeing and its rival Airbus.
